At present,China's economy has changed from high-speed growth to high-quality development stage.High-quality development is to achieve the coordinated and unified development of economic,social and ecological environmental benefits,which requires innovation as the core driving force of regional economic development.In recent years,the scale of China's innovation input is expanding,and the number of innovation output is increasing.However,China's innovation competitiveness in many key technologies and core areas is still weak.Compared with some developed countries,such as the United States and Japan,China's innovation competitiveness is far behind.From the perspective of regional departments,many local governments tend to attach importance to the growth of innovation quantity and the expansion of innovation scale,but pay less attention to the quality of innovation,resulting in many areas falling into the "innovation worship" misunderstanding,which to some extent affects the improvement of the overall innovation quality of China.Attaching importance to the improvement of regional innovation quality and establishing innovation support mechanism guided by innovation quality are the inevitable measures for China to move forward from a big country of innovation to a powerful country of innovation.To study and analyze the innovation quality level of our province in time is helpful to find out the problems existing in the current innovation development of our province,and to provide some reference for the Quality Oriented Innovation policy-making of our country.Based on the relevant research of innovation quality at home and abroad,this paper defines the specific connotation of regional innovation quality,and on this basis,from the perspective of regional innovation quality composition,establishes a comprehensive evaluation system including three dimensions of innovation input quality,innovation output quality and innovation environment quality.Then,based on the comprehensive index system,this paper selects the innovation data of 30 provinces and cities(excluding Tibet Autonomous Region)in 2013-2017 as samples,and uses entropy weight TOPSIS evaluation method to comprehensively score and compare the innovation quality level of provinces and regions in China.Based on the results of evaluation scores,using Arc GIS,geoda and other spatial measurement software,standard deviation ellipse method and exploratory spatial data analysis method,the spatial distribution and agglomeration characteristics of provincial innovation quality in China are analyzed.Through SPSS cluster analysis,30 provinces and cities in China are divided into four types:leading innovation quality,good innovation quality,general innovation quality and poor innovation quality.The results show that:in 2013-2017,the quality of innovation in China's provinces presents a good overall development trend,but the spatial distribution of innovation quality is significantly unbalanced;compared with the quality of input and output,the quality of innovation environment in China's provinces still needs to be improved,especially in the central and western regions,the quality level of innovation environment is far away from that in the eastern regions,which indicates that China needs to further optimize at this stage The innovation environment of the province;from the perspective of the spatial and temporal distribution and change track of the innovation quality level of the province,during the research period,the distribution pattern of the innovation quality of the province in China has basically remained stable,with the spatial distribution characteristics of"northeast southwest".Beijing,Tianjin,Chongqing,Sichuan and other regions play a leading role in the development of the innovation quality,while Heilongjiang,Jilin,Xinjiang,Yunnan and other large regions play a leading role Some central and western regions are in the range of"general or backward innovation quality";from the perspective of spatial agglomeration,the spatial agglomeration trend of provincial innovation quality in China is relatively stable,mainly showing the spatial agglomeration mode of"LL"and"HH",and the radiation and driving effect of high-quality innovation agglomeration areas on low-level innovation quality agglomeration areas is not significant,and the spatial-temporal transition and evolution trend of provincial innovation quality is not active.Through the above research,this paper finds that at present,there are the following problems in the development of provincial innovation quality in China:(1)the unbalanced spatial distribution of provincial innovation quality needs to be paid more attention to;(2)the level of provincial innovation environment quality needs to be improved;(3)the radiation and driving role of the leading regions of innovation quality needs to be strengthened.Based on the above problems,this paper puts forward policy suggestions to improve the quality level of provincial innovation in order to provide some reference for the formulation of quality oriented regional innovation policy in China.
